.App .SubmitButton{margin-top:1rem}.app-header{margin-bottom:2rem;font-family:"Open Sans","Lato",sans-serif}.app-header>.logo{height:2.5rem}.app-header>.MHub-Header{margin:.25rem 0;text-align:center;font-family:"Open Sans","Lato",sans-serif}.app-header p{color:#333}.app-header>.logo_2019>img{width:12rem}.Error{width:20rem}.Notice .MHub-Image.Notice-image{width:100%}.Notice .MHub-Image.Notice-image img{max-width:89vw;max-height:80vh}.Notice .actions{margin-top:1rem}.Redirect{width:29rem}.Redirect .app-header{margin-top:1.5rem;margin-bottom:1.5rem}.Redirect .app-header>.logo{margin-bottom:1.5rem}@media only screen and (max-width:480px){.Redirect .MHub-Column:not(:last-child){margin-bottom:.5rem}}.Loading{width:12rem}.Loading,.route-wrapper{position:absolute;top:50%;left:50%;-webkit-transform-origin:50% 50%;-ms-transform-origin:50% 50%;transform-origin:50% 50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.route-wrapper{width:100%;max-width:100vw;max-height:100vh;-webkit-transition:all .25s,max-width 0s,max-height 0s,opacity 0s;-o-transition:all .25s,max-width 0s,max-height 0s,opacity 0s;transition:all .25s,max-width 0s,max-height 0s,opacity 0s}@media only screen and (max-height:488px){.route-wrapper{top:0;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%);height:100%}}.App{text-align:center;width:100vw;height:100vh;position:relative;background-image:url(/images/backgrounds/default/bg_default_web.jpg);background-size:cover;background-repeat:no-repeat;background-position-x:center;-webkit-transition:background-image .3s,background-position-x .3s;-o-transition:background-image .3s,background-position-x .3s;transition:background-image .3s,background-position-x .3s;overflow:hidden}.App.new_year_2019{background-image:url(/images/backgrounds/new_year/bg_2019_web.jpg)}.App.cny{background-image:url(/images/backgrounds/cny/bg_cny_web.jpg)}.App.hr{background-image:url(/images/backgrounds/hr/bg_hr_web.jpg)}.App .MHub-Container{position:absolute;top:50%;left:50%;-webkit-transform-origin:50% 50%;-ms-transform-origin:50% 50%;transform-origin:50% 50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;-webkit-transition:all .25s;-o-transition:all .25s;transition:all .25s;max-height:100vh}.App .MHub-Container .MHub-Form{-ms-flex:1 1 auto;flex:1 1 auto}@media only screen and (max-height:480px),only screen and (max-width:480px){.App:not(.new_year_2019):not(.cny):not(.hr){background-position-x:right;background-image:url(/images/backgrounds/default/bg_default_mobile.jpg)}.App.new_year_2019{background-image:url(/images/backgrounds/new_year/bg_2019_mobile.jpg)}.App.cny{background-image:url(/images/backgrounds/cny/bg_cny_mobile.jpg)}.App.hr{background-image:url(/images/backgrounds/hr/bg_hr_mobile.jpg)}}@media only screen and (max-width:480px) and (max-height:488px){.App{background:#fff}}@media only screen and (max-height:488px){.App .MHub-Container{top:0;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%);height:100%}}@media only screen and (max-width:480px){.App .MHub-Container{width:100%}}
/*# sourceMappingURL=main.eac2c291.chunk.css.map */